Gary Carter Named Chairman of Shine's Northern Europe, Shine 360° Operations
Carter, a reality TV specialist, was previously chief operating officer at FremantleMedia.
News Corp's Shine Group has headhunted Gary Carter, previously chief operating officer at format giant FremantleMedia, who will join Shine in the newly-created role of chairman of Northern European operations and head of Shine's off-air ancillary division Shine 360°.
Reporting to Shine Group CEO Alex Mahon, Carter will oversee Shine's production operations in Germany and Scandinavia, where the company owns the Metronome group of production companies. Carter will also oversee strategy at Shine 360°. He will be based in Amsterdam.
A reality-TV specialist, Carter was previously executive director of program affairs at Endemol International, where he oversaw the international roll-out of Big Brother. Prior to that, as head of the L.A. office of Planet 24, he was behind the international launch of Survivor!.
This is the latest in an corporate overhaul at Shine, which followed News Corp.'s takeover of the company in 2011 and which has seen the appointment of a pack of new executives, including Rich Ross as CEO of Shine America, the launch of Shine Latin America under Cristina Palacio and the naming of Tim Robinson to the position of COO at Shine Group.
